Media Cubes

A dual sided cube provided a Pepper’s Ghost effect which augmented real 3D objects with overlaid ‘holographic’ like HD animations and an AR experience.

Rap Capture App

A video capture, interactive element engaged visitors in a live rap which was then played back to the audience at the end of the show. 

Cinematic Projection

A 170-degree cylindrical auditorium where visitors watched a creative multi-projection, multi-channel audio production carefully choreographed with synchronised lighting and effects.

Pepper's Ghost Projection

The ‘Future Talk’ exhibit delivered an impressive presentation of mind-bending synthesis of holographic-like illusion, layers of media projection, and animated stage objects.
